Understanding Your Ideal Patient
Before diving into digital marketing strategies, it's important to define what a "better-fit" patient means for your practice. These are patients who not only require your services but also align with your practice's values and goals. Understanding their demographics, needs, and concerns can guide your marketing efforts effectively.
Here are some key factors to consider:
- Demographics: Age, gender, and location can significantly influence the types of patients who seek gastroenterological care. For instance, older adults may be more likely to require services related to gastrointestinal health. Additionally, consider the socioeconomic status of your target demographic; patients with higher disposable income may seek preventive care, while those in lower-income brackets might prioritize urgent care services.
- Health Concerns: Identify common health issues in your community, such as obesity, diabetes, or inflammatory bowel diseases, and tailor your services to meet these needs. For example, if your area has a high prevalence of irritable bowel syndrome (IBS), consider offering specialized programs or workshops that educate patients on managing their condition through diet and lifestyle changes.
- Patient Values: Consider what your ideal patients value in a healthcare provider. Is it a strong emphasis on patient education, availability of advanced technology, or a compassionate approach? Conduct surveys or focus groups to gather insights directly from your patients. This feedback can shape your communication style, service offerings, and even the design of your website, making it more appealing to potential patients.
Furthermore, utilizing data analytics can help you refine your understanding of your ideal patient. Tools like Google Analytics can provide insights into who is visiting your website, what services they are interested in, and where they are located. By analyzing this data, you can adjust your digital marketing strategies to target specific patient profiles more effectively.
Finally, consider creating patient personas—detailed profiles that represent your ideal patients based on the data you've gathered. These personas should include demographic information, health concerns, motivations for seeking care, and how they prefer to communicate with healthcare providers. With these personas in hand, you can craft targeted marketing messages that resonate with potential patients, ultimately attracting those who are the best fit for your practice.
Building a Strong Online Presence
In the age of information, your online presence is often the first impression potential patients have of your practice. Here’s how to cultivate a strong digital footprint:
1. Optimize Your Website for User Experience
Your website should serve as an informative hub for potential patients. Ensure that it is user-friendly, mobile-responsive, and fast-loading. Key elements to incorporate include:
- Clear Navigation: Patients should easily find information about services, conditions treated, and physician bios. Consider using a simple menu structure and a search bar to enhance ease of access.
- Contact Information: Make sure your phone number, email, and address are prominently displayed. A dedicated "Contact Us" page can also help reinforce your availability and encourage inquiries.
- Appointment Scheduling: If possible, integrate an online booking system to streamline the appointment process. This not only saves time for both staff and patients but also caters to the growing preference for digital interactions.
2. Leverage Local SEO Strategies
Local search engine optimization (SEO) is critical for attracting patients in your area. Here are some tactical approaches:
- Google My Business: Claim and optimize your Google My Business listing. This enhances your visibility in local searches and Google Maps. Add high-quality images of your practice, update your hours, and post regular updates or health tips to engage potential patients.
- Local Keywords: Incorporate local keywords into your website content. Phrases like "gastroenterology in Tampa" can help improve your search ranking. Use these keywords naturally in your blog posts, service pages, and meta descriptions to ensure they resonate with search queries.
- Online Reviews: Encourage satisfied patients to leave positive reviews on Google and health directories. Respond to reviews to foster engagement and trust. Acknowledging feedback, whether positive or negative, shows that you value patient opinions and are committed to improving your services.

Content Marketing Strategies
Creating valuable content not only establishes your authority but also helps in attracting better-fit patients. Here’s how to utilize content marketing effectively:
1. Informative Blog Posts
Regularly publishing blog posts that address common questions and concerns related to gastroenterology can significantly enhance your online presence. By focusing on SEO-optimized content, you can drive more traffic to your website and improve your visibility in search engine results. Consider the following topics to get started:
- Understanding Digestive Disorders: Write articles that explain various conditions such as IBS, Crohn's disease, or GERD. Use relatable language and include patient stories to make the content more engaging.
- Dietary Tips for Gut Health: Share insights on foods that promote a healthy gut, the impact of probiotics, and meal plans that can help manage digestive issues. Incorporate infographics for visual appeal.
- Latest Innovations in Gastroenterology: Discuss new treatments, technologies, and research findings. Highlight your clinic’s use of advanced techniques to establish credibility.
2. Educational Videos
Videos can be a powerful tool for patient engagement. Consider creating short, informative videos that explain procedures, share patient testimonials, or provide insights into maintaining digestive health. Here are some ideas:
- Procedure Explanations: Create animated or live-action videos that demystify common gastroenterological procedures, such as colonoscopies or endoscopies. This can help alleviate patient anxiety.
- Patient Testimonials: Feature satisfied patients sharing their experiences and positive outcomes. Authentic stories can build trust and encourage potential patients to seek your services.
- Health Tips: Produce quick tips on topics like managing bloating or understanding food intolerances. Share these across social media platforms to reach a broader audience.
3. Webinars and Live Q&A Sessions
Hosting webinars on relevant topics can attract potential patients who are seeking information. These interactive sessions allow you to engage directly with your audience, answer their questions, and establish your expertise. To maximize attendance:
- Promote Through Social Media: Use platforms like Facebook, Instagram, and LinkedIn to announce your webinars. Create eye-catching graphics and include a clear call-to-action to register.
- Email Newsletters: Send out invitations to your existing patient list and encourage them to share the event with friends or family who may benefit from the information.
- Follow-Up Content: After the webinar, provide attendees with a summary of key points discussed, along with links to related blog posts or videos. This can encourage further engagement with your content.

Investing in Paid Advertising
While organic growth is valuable, paid advertising can accelerate patient acquisition. Here are some effective strategies:
1. Google Ads
Utilize Google Ads to target specific keywords related to gastroenterology. This can help you reach individuals actively searching for your services. Craft compelling ad copy that speaks directly to your ideal patient demographic.
2. Social Media Advertising
Platforms like Facebook and Instagram allow for highly targeted advertising options. You can define your audience based on location, interests, and demographics, ensuring that your ads reach the right people.
3. Retargeting Campaigns
Implement retargeting campaigns to reach individuals who have previously visited your website. This keeps your practice top-of-mind for potential patients who may still be considering their options.

Measuring Success and Making Adjustments
Implementing a comprehensive digital marketing strategy is just the beginning. To ensure ongoing success, regular measurement and adjustment are critical. Here are some key performance indicators (KPIs) to monitor:
- Website Traffic: Track the number of visitors to your website and analyze which pages are most popular.
- Conversion Rates: Measure how many website visitors are scheduling appointments.
- Patient Acquisition Cost: Determine how much you are spending to attract each new patient.
- Patient Retention Rates: Monitor how many patients return for follow-up appointments or additional services.
Regularly review these metrics to identify what is working and what needs improvement. Adjust your strategies accordingly to optimize your marketing efforts continually.
